Factors Affecting Cost
- Volume of Gravel: The more gravel you have, the higher the removal cost.
- Accessibility: Difficult-to-reach areas may require special equipment, increasing cost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Clearfield, UT can vary, affecting overall costs.
- Disposal Fees: Costs for disposing of the gravel at local facilities.
- Equipment Rental: Costs for renting machinery like dump trucks or loaders.
- Permits: Any required permits for gravel removal can add to the expenses.
- Seasonal Demand: Prices may fluctuate based on the time of year and demand for services.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Clearfield, UT) |
---|---|
Gravel Removal (per cubic yard) | $50 - $80 |
Equipment Rental (per day) | $150 - $300 |
Labor (per hour) | $20 - $40 |
Disposal Fees (per ton) | $30 - $50 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$100 |
